PARTIAL RESET
The partial reset procedure returns the factory settings of all devices in the system, including the control panel, to default.
The codes, keys and logs are not deleted.
Proceed as follows to carry out the partial reset:

GLOBAL RESET
Global reset restores the control panel to factory settings (inputs, outputs, times, partitions, timed programmer, PSTN/GSM
parameters) and eliminates all previously acquired devices. The respective configurations are restored to factory settings and the
addresses are deleted.
Proceed as follows to carry out the global reset:

9.8
EVENT LOG
The Event Log filters the events which are relevant for the user from the Diagnose Log (arming, disarming, inhibitions, no mains power
etc.).
The events are displayed from the most recent to the oldest, i.e. the most recent event is the one with the lowest identification number.
The stored events move down by one position as a new event is added.
The Event Log may be examined by the Master user and by the other users but may only be deleted by the Installer.
IMPORTANT!
The Event Log may be viewed for the entire system or only for a specific area, if areas are created.
IMPORTANT!
Regardless of the choice (areas or total), a user can only see the events related to the pertinent partitions, i.e. the
assigned partitions.
The Master user is permanently assigned to all partitions and can always see all stored events.
